Fire Captain - EMT

Position: Fire Captain – EMT

Employer: Evergreen Fire Rescue, National Testing Network

Location: Evergreen, Colorado 80439

Contact: Phone:

Salary: $90,000 – $109,395 annually

Job Overview

Full‑time, full‑exempt position with a benefit package including medical, dental, vision coverage, pension, and AD&D insurance. Annual salary begins at $90,000. The position is only open to U.S. citizens; no work‑visa sponsorship is provided.

Benefits
  • 100% coverage for medical, dental, and vision for employees; 80% coverage for dependents
  • FPPA Defined Benefit pension with employee and employer contributions
  • Accidental Death & Dismemberment (AD&D) insurance
Qualifications & Certifications
  • Age 21 or older
  • U.S. citizenship
  • High School graduate or GED
  • Valid Colorado driver’s license (obtain within 30 days of hire)
  • Ability to read and speak English; 20/20 vision with corrective lenses
  • Certified Firefighter II (Colorado or nationally recognized certifications)
  • Certified Fire Instructor 1*
  • Certified Fire Officer 1*
  • Hazmat Operations
  • Driver Operator/Aerial**
  • Colorado or National Register EMT‑Basic***
  • NIMS 100, 200, 300*, 700, 800
  • NWCG 130/190/L‑180 with Red Card
  • NWCG FFT1/ICT5*
  • Work Capacity Test at the Arduous Level (Pack Test) – must obtain within 18 months of hire
  • Driver Operator/Aerial certification – must obtain within 6 months of hire
  • EMT‑Basic certification – internal EFR applicants must obtain within 6 months of hire; external candidates must have certification at the time of hire
Experience & Skills
  • High school diploma or equivalent (additional education/training in firefighting or emergency services preferred)
  • Clean driving record
  • Ability to pass physical agility tests, medical examinations, and background checks
  • Valid CPAT at time of application and current at hire
  • Valid FireTEAM test score within 12 months prior to application
  • Strong decision‑making skills and ability to remain calm under pressure
  • Excellent communication skills and teamwork aptitude
Compliance & Policies
  • Use of medicinal or recreational marijuana is not permitted
  • Proof of eligibility to work in the United States required
